Saint-Antonin is a commune in the Alpes-Maritimes department of France, situated within the arrondissement of Nice and the canton of Puget-Théniers. It lies in the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ur region and shares borders with Ascros, Cuébris, and La Penne. The commune has an area of 6.44 square kilometers and an elevation above sea level of 901 meters.

Saint-Antonin ( French pronunciation: [sɛ̃.t‿ɑ̃tɔnɛ̃]; Occitan: Sant Antonin; Italian: Sant'Antonino) is a commune in the Alpes-Maritimes department in southeastern France.
